    Humane gesture from Čelinac: Free car for the sick


    ČELINAC – Humanity is not lost. There are still people who come to people’s aid in difficult times, and one of them is Dejan Radujković, the owner of the car lot, who decided to give his car for free for a few hours to the residents of Čelinac who need a vehicle to take the sick to the doctor.

    Conditions for using the vehicle

    • Possession of a category B driver’s license
    • The driver must not be under the influence of alcohol
    • Use exclusively for the transport of the sick
    • Returning the vehicle after use

    Posted the ad on Facebook

    This humanitarian posted the ad a few days ago on Facebook, and he tells “Nezavisne novine” how he came up with the idea of ​​giving his fellow citizens cars to use.

    “I have a lot of vehicles on balance and I’m a rental car business, so people ask if I can get a car. Basically, they need to take someone somewhere, and the day before I was going to announce the status, a man from Čelinac came to me, who has four children and is not in a very good financial situation. The child had a health problem, which is why they had to go to UKC RS, and his car was not registered, so he asked me if he could rent a vehicle from me. I said yes,” he says. Radujković.

    He didn’t want to take the money

    And after two or three hours, the man called him to give him money, but he decided not to charge him.

    “I didn’t want to take money and I just said: ‘It’s important that you solved it.’ From all this, the idea was born to help others if I could, because those two or three hours mean nothing to me. In all of this, the man’s biggest pain is that he had to take a car,” he emphasizes.

    According to him, most of the people in Čelinac know him, and so he knows most of them, which is why he decided to organize this humane action only in the territory of this municipality.

    Of course, there are conditions for those to whom he gives the car to use, but they are not difficult to fulfill.

    “I wrote in the announcement that I give the vehicle in case the person has a category B driver’s license and is not under the influence of alcohol. So, only in that case you get the vehicle, take a child or an elderly, infirm person to the doctor for an examination and return the vehicle,” explains Radujković.

    Hard times

    He emphasizes that in this difficult time, where people are struggling and often making ends meet, he can help at least that much.

    He adds that his announcement went beyond the borders of Bosnia and Herzegovina, and states that people are contacting him from all over the world, and that most of the reactions are positive.

    Negative comments

    But, as he says, there are always those who see something bad in everything, so there were people who commented negatively on his post, but he doesn’t pay attention to them.

    “I hope that after this announcement, others will decide to do something similar and help people who really need it. Our little means a lot to someone. Let’s be humane!”, says Radujković.
